mirror of
https://github.com/Ocelot-Social-Community/Ocelot-Social.git
synced 2025-12-12 23:35:58 +00:00
also have backend coverage
some typos
This commit is contained in:
parent
17d79f6403
commit
f6b6e21a8d
14
.github/workflows/test.yml
vendored
14
.github/workflows/test.yml
vendored
@ -204,6 +204,16 @@ jobs:
|
|||||||
run: docker-compose exec -T backend yarn db:migrate init
|
run: docker-compose exec -T backend yarn db:migrate init
|
||||||
- name: backend | Unit test
|
- name: backend | Unit test
|
||||||
run: docker-compose exec -T backend yarn test
|
run: docker-compose exec -T backend yarn test
|
||||||
|
##########################################################################
|
||||||
|
# COVERAGE CHECK BACKEND #################################################
|
||||||
|
##########################################################################
|
||||||
|
- name: backend | Coverage check
|
||||||
|
uses: devmasx/coverage-check-action@v1.2.0
|
||||||
|
with:
|
||||||
|
type: lcov
|
||||||
|
result_path: ./coverage/lcov.info
|
||||||
|
min_coverage: 52
|
||||||
|
token: ${{ github.token }}
|
||||||
|
|
||||||
##############################################################################
|
##############################################################################
|
||||||
# JOB: UNIT TEST WEBAPP ######################################################
|
# JOB: UNIT TEST WEBAPP ######################################################
|
||||||
@ -249,9 +259,9 @@ jobs:
|
|||||||
# github-token: ${{ secrets.GITHUB_TOKEN }}
|
# github-token: ${{ secrets.GITHUB_TOKEN }}
|
||||||
# lcov-file: ./coverage/lcov.info
|
# lcov-file: ./coverage/lcov.info
|
||||||
##########################################################################
|
##########################################################################
|
||||||
# COVERAGE CHECK FRONTEND ################################################
|
# COVERAGE CHECK WEBAPP ##################################################
|
||||||
##########################################################################
|
##########################################################################
|
||||||
- name: frontend | Coverage check
|
- name: webapp | Coverage check
|
||||||
uses: devmasx/coverage-check-action@v1.2.0
|
uses: devmasx/coverage-check-action@v1.2.0
|
||||||
with:
|
with:
|
||||||
type: lcov
|
type: lcov
|
||||||
|
|||||||
@ -15,7 +15,7 @@
|
|||||||
"dev": "nodemon --exec babel-node src/ -e js,gql",
|
"dev": "nodemon --exec babel-node src/ -e js,gql",
|
||||||
"dev:debug": "nodemon --exec babel-node --inspect=0.0.0.0:9229 src/ -e js,gql",
|
"dev:debug": "nodemon --exec babel-node --inspect=0.0.0.0:9229 src/ -e js,gql",
|
||||||
"lint": "eslint src --config .eslintrc.js",
|
"lint": "eslint src --config .eslintrc.js",
|
||||||
"test": "cross-env NODE_ENV=test jest --forceExit --detectOpenHandles --runInBand",
|
"test": "cross-env NODE_ENV=test jest --forceExit --detectOpenHandles --runInBand --coverage",
|
||||||
"db:clean": "babel-node src/db/clean.js",
|
"db:clean": "babel-node src/db/clean.js",
|
||||||
"db:reset": "yarn run db:clean",
|
"db:reset": "yarn run db:clean",
|
||||||
"db:seed": "babel-node src/db/seed.js",
|
"db:seed": "babel-node src/db/seed.js",
|
||||||
|
|||||||
@ -22,6 +22,8 @@ services:
|
|||||||
target: test
|
target: test
|
||||||
environment:
|
environment:
|
||||||
- NODE_ENV="test"
|
- NODE_ENV="test"
|
||||||
|
volumes:
|
||||||
|
- ./coverage:/app/coverage
|
||||||
|
|
||||||
########################################################
|
########################################################
|
||||||
# NEO4J ################################################
|
# NEO4J ################################################
|
||||||
|
|||||||
Loading…
x
Reference in New Issue
Block a user